A three bedroom semi-detached property set in approx. one acre ideal for equestrian use with stabling and paddock, in a rural, yet accessible location
The sale of 2 Poplar House provides purchasers with an opportunity of acquiring a spacious three bedroom semi detached house with an excellent range of block built stables, outbuildings and a paddock to the rear. Situated just off a quiet country road in the hamlet of Swinethorpe, Nottinghamshire.
The nearby village of Harby has a shop, pub and primary school. The city of Lincoln offers a wide range of facilities and amenities as does the attractive market town of Newark.

OUTSIDE, OUTBUILDINGS & LAND

The property is approached from the road via a gravel driveway which leads to a set of double wooden gates and a single pedestrian wooden gate. A further generous driveway and parking area then gives access to the outbuildings and equestrian facilities.
Mature formal gardens lie to the front and rear of the property, the front being laid mainly to lawn with an adjoining concrete parking area. The rear garden is also laid mainly to lawn with a variety of shrubs, borders and a paved patio area. A garden path leads to the stables and outbuildings.
